#429d5f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#429d5f is composed of 25.9% red, 61.6% green and 37.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58% cyan, 0% magenta, 39.5%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 139.1 degrees, a saturation of 40.8% and a lightness of 43.7%. #429d5f color hex could be obtained by blending #84ffbe with #003b00.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#429d5f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020503 is the darkest color, while #f6fbf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#429d5f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6d726f is the less saturated color, while #06d949 is the most saturated one.
